Medicine among métis, phrónesis and téchne
Abstract
Viene discusso il complesso stato della medicina come scienza/conoscenza e arte/attività a partire dai concetti greci di phrónesis (prudenza) e métis (astuzia) e téchne (abilità pratica). Alla luce di questa disamina si sostiene che la medicina, in quanto attività pratica ma anche in quanto forma di conoscenza, non può operare prescindendo dai valori e dalle relazioni umane.----------
The complex status of medicine as science/knowledge and art/activity is discussed by means of the Greek concepts of phrónesis (prudence), métis (cunning) and téchne (skill). Moreover, we argue that medicine, as a practical activity but also as a form of knowledge, cannot but operate in a net of values and human relations.
